Retaining Wall Drainage in Tuscaloosa, AL

Retaining wall drainage services focus on ensuring proper water management around retaining walls to prevent damage and maintain structural stability. These services typically involve installing drainage systems such as weep holes, gravel backfill, or drain pipes that direct excess water away from the wall. Proper drainage is essential for projects like garden walls, terraced landscapes, or hillside retaining structures, helping to reduce pressure buildup and minimize the risk of wall failure or shifting over time. Property owners interested in these services should understand the importance of effective water diversion and drainage solutions to protect their investment and maintain the integrity of their landscape features.

Before requesting retaining wall drainage services, homeowners often want to know about the existing site conditions, including soil type, slope, and water flow patterns. They may also inquire about the best drainage options suited for their specific project and how these solutions can be integrated seamlessly with the retaining wall design. Understanding the long-term benefits of proper drainage, such as preventing erosion and structural issues, helps property owners make informed decisions. Clear communication about project scope, materials, and maintenance considerations can contribute to a successful outcome for retaining wall drainage needs.

Retaining Wall Drainage Questions

Why is drainage important for retaining walls? Proper drainage prevents water buildup behind the wall, reducing pressure and the risk of failure or damage over time.

What types of drainage options are available for retaining walls? Common options include weep holes, drainage pipes, and gravel backfill to facilitate water flow and reduce pressure.

How can poor drainage affect a retaining wall? Inadequate drainage can lead to water accumulation, which may cause the wall to shift, crack, or collapse.

When should drainage improvements be considered for an existing retaining wall? Drainage should be evaluated if there are signs of water pooling, soil erosion, or structural movement around the wall.
